The Slovenian built Adrias are aimed at the LHD market so hab door is on the wrong side for UK. The Hull built Swift are aimed at the RHD market so hab door is on the better side if mainly using it in Britain. No biggy but may be worth adding to your confusion ?

Are you buying new or used? We had a 2014 reg Adria 590 and used it a lot in the 3 years we owned it. We p/exed it for a bigger Burstner, still with a drop down bed but it was longitudinal and dropped lower to make it easier to climb in and out for old knees. Our Adria was well made, we liked it a lot, only little niggles like flimsy cupboard latches and a lack of an oven. The mechanism on the bed was lopsided until properly adjusted, that was something that was better on the Burstner

We downsized last year from a A Class to a Chausson 530VIP Premium. The layout works for us and the lounge area like that of an A Class and has the benefit of a full size washroom across the back with separate shower. There is also a really useful rear boot for storage.

All in less than 6 metres so can go places where the A Class struggled.

Gary, I would take even more time out and reassess what you need/want. It won’t be long before the dealers are open and you can have a shufty round lots of vans. We looked for two years went to the dealers joined this forum and did the big shows, all BEFORE we bought a van. Did we buy the right van? No turns out what we THOUGHT we wanted in a van, was way out what we think NOW is more practical. We bought a Brit van, Elddis Encore which had the lovely lounge/kitchen, Mrs Westy thought she was going to be entertaining!!! Nope, In reality it’s not like the romantic idea of what you will do with your first van, But even so with the brit van I was lucky it had no apparent faults in our ownership or the dreaded damp. We now have an A Class Adria sonic, big garage, huge payload and LHD which is quite the opposite of our first elddis!!
We looked at everything we thought we could afford, and some we couldnt😁😁
New chaussons? Nope I didn’t feel they was solidly put together. Benimar?? Great vans robustly built and good features BUT watch the payload😉. We find the adria’s are well put together and quite solid as is most of the continental vans around that kid of price, sorry to ramble on but it gives you an idea.
